Some web hosting sites are free and can help you save money and cut costs, but these usually come with a catch. Using a free web host means that there will be advertising on your site. Also, you won’t have as much space for your site’s storage. If you want your site to look professional, though, stay away from free website hosting.

Find out which programming languages you’ll need to use on the website you’re building, and ensure the host you choose has all of them available to you. If you don’t have the support you need for the languages that you are currently using, you cannot properly launch the website. Also, you are not going to have the support you need in the future if you choose to start using one of the programming languages that your host does not accommodate. Switching web hosts can be difficult.

Some web page hosting services rent space from other, larger hosts. These companies buy mass quantities of server space and “rent” it to smaller web hosts in order to turn a profit. Find out if your web host is renting space from another host. If so, contact the larger host and get a quote for hosting services so that you can determine which hosting service will give you the best deal.

If you need multiple email addresses for running your site, find out which type of format a web host uses before committing to a plan. POP 3 email services are usually sufficient for most communication. The email addresses share your site’s domain name and you can usually access the mail accounts from any web browsers using the host’s tools.
